Weihai Zhang is affiliated with Shandong University of Science and Technology in China. Their research spans the fields of Engineering and Computer Science, with a particular focus on Control and Systems Engineering, Computer Networks and Communications, and Computational Theory and Mathematics. The main topics of their research include Stability and Control of Uncertain Systems, Adaptive Control of Nonlinear Systems, and Advanced Control Systems Optimization.
